Senior Software Engineer (Fullstack, Cloud)
Aktualisiert am 09.05.2025
Profil
Freiberufler / Selbstständiger
Remote-Arbeit
Verfügbar ab: 09.05.2025
Verfügbar zu: 100%
davon vor Ort: 100%
Angular
NestJS
Spring Boot
Agile
Domain Driven Design
TypeScript
GraphQL
Cypress
Storybook
Git
Ionic
Java EE
Deutsch
Muttersprache
Englisch
Verhandlungssicher

Einsatzorte

Einsatzorte

Berlin (+50km)
Deutschland, Schweiz
möglich

Projekte

Projekte

9 Monate
2025-03 - heute

SPARKBIT CASE STUDY

Terraform Kubernetes Bare Metal ...
Terraform Kubernetes Bare Metal GitLab ReactJS Spring Boot MongoDB PostgresSQL
Osaia Consulting GmbH
1 Jahr 10 Monate
2023-05 - 2025-02

Entwicklung einer Software

SENIOR SOFTWARE ENGINEER, Senior Fullstack-Entwickler Angular Jest NgRx ...
SENIOR SOFTWARE ENGINEER, Senior Fullstack-Entwickler

  • Als Freelancer bei Siemens AG arbeitete ich als Senior Fullstack-Entwickler in einem Team, das eine Software zur Verwaltung der internen Organisationsstruktur entwickelte.
  • Das Frontend wurde mit Angular, NgRx und Angular Material umgesetzt, während das Backend mit NestJS entwickelt wurde. 
  • Zudem wurde ein Monorepo-Ansatz genutzt, die Anwendung in der AWS-Cloud gehostet und GitLab für CI/CD eingesetzt.
  • Automatisierte Tests wurden mit Cypress durchgeführt, und als Datenbank kam MySQL zum Einsatz.

Angular Jest NgRx Angular Material Nx NestJS Monorepo AWS Terraform GitLab Cypress Bruno Api MySQL
Siemens AG / ORG ADMIN
Remote
2 Jahre 7 Monate
2020-11 - 2023-05

Entwicklung einer Software für Privatversicherte

Teamleiter Angular NgRx NX ...
Teamleiter

  • Als Teamleiter leitete ich ein kleines Team und war als Frontend-Entwickler und Teilprojektleiter für die Rechnungs-Domain verantwortlich. 
  • In diesem Bereich entwickelten wir eine Software für Privatversicherte, die das Einreichen von Rechnungen und die Verwaltung von Verträgen ermöglichte.
  • Das Frontend wurde mit Angular, NgRx, NX, Angular Material und TailwindCSS umgesetzt.

Angular NgRx NX Angular Material TailwindCSS GitLab Cypress Jest
CompuGroup Medical / EPORTAL X
Berlin
3 Jahre 6 Monate
2017-06 - 2020-11

Mitarbeiter Portal

Frontend-Architekt Angular Jest JEE ...
Frontend-Architekt

  • Als IT -Consultant wurde ich als Frontend-Architekt eingesetzt und war für die Entwicklung und Architektur des Frontends, einer Plattform zur Digitalisierung des Kreditvergabeverfahrens, mit Angular verantwortlich. 
  • Zusätzlich unterstützte ich das Backend mit JEE und entwickelte ein API-Gateway mit ExpressJS und GraphQL, um eine flexible und performante Schnittstellenarchitektur bereitzustellen.
  • Zur Automatisierung und Verwaltung der Entwicklung wurden Jenkins für CI/CD, WebLogic als Applikationsserver, Bitbucket für Versionskontrolle und eine Oracle-Datenbank für die Datenspeicherung genutzt.

Angular Jest JEE JUnit ExpressJS GraphQL Jenkins WebLogic Bitbucket Oracle DB Jakarta EE Camunda BPM NodeJS JBoss
Berlin Hyp AG
Berlin
5 Monate
2017-01 - 2017-05

Terminplanungsassistent für Außendienstmitarbeiter

FRONTENDENTWICKLER ReactJS Jest AWS ...
FRONTENDENTWICKLER

  • Ziel war die Entwicklung eines digitalen Terminplanungsassistenten für Außendienstmitarbeiter mit einer Integration in Google Calendar und Google Maps.
  • Meine Hauptaufgabe bestand in der Entwicklung der Benutzeroberfläche mit ReactJS für eine responsive Web- und Mobile-App. 
  • Die Codeverwaltung und Team-Koordination erfolgte über GitHub, während die Anwendung in der AWS-Cloud gehostet und deployt wurde.

ReactJS Jest AWS GitHub Google Calendar API Google Maps API MongoDB
IT Ergo / Travel Agent
Berlin
4 Jahre 3 Monate
2012-10 - 2016-12

Inpol - elektronisches Informationssystem der Polizei

BACKENDENTWICKLER JavaEE Spring Boot JUnit ...
BACKENDENTWICKLER

  • Als Backend- und Frontend-Entwickler entwickelte und wartete ich Schnittstellen für den Datenaustausch zwischen Inpol, Europol und Schengen-Datenbanken. 
  • Zusätzlich war ich für die Erstellung von Monitoring-Oberflächen mit Angular und Vaadin verantwortlich.
  • Der Aufgabenbereich umfasste die Integration nationaler und internationaler Polizeisysteme, die Weiterentwicklung bestehender Anwendungen, die Implementierung neuer Schnittstellen sowie die Entwicklung von Überwachungs- und Analysewerkzeugen.

JavaEE Spring Boot JUnit AngularJS Vaadin Oracle DB Apache Camel Jakarta EE Angular
Bundeskriminalamt / INPOL / VBS
Berlin, Wiesbaden

Aus- und Weiterbildung

Aus- und Weiterbildung

3 Jahre 1 Monat
2009-10 - 2012-10

B. Sc. allg. Informatik

Bachelor of Science, RheinMain University of Applied Sciences - Wiesbaden
Bachelor of Science
RheinMain University of Applied Sciences - Wiesbaden

Position

Position

Senior Software Engineer

Kompetenzen

Kompetenzen

Top-Skills

Angular NestJS Spring Boot Agile Domain Driven Design TypeScript GraphQL Cypress Storybook Git Ionic Java EE

Produkte / Standards / Erfahrungen / Methoden

Angular
Experte
ReactJS
Experte
NestJS
Experte
Typescript
Experte
GraphQL
Experte
Agile
Experte
Softwarearchitekturen
Experte
Java Spring Boot
Experte

Profil

  • Ich war in diversen Projekten als Architekt, Lead Entwickler und Leiter tätig, arbeite allerdings auch gerne als einfacher Entwickler. Ich erweitere stetig mein Wissen um in allen Fragen der Softwareentwicklung, insbesondere auch der Organisation und Durchführung von Projekten, beraten zu können. Dabei habe ich mich vor allem auf Agile Projekte mit hohem Fokus auf Automatisierung und Continuous Delivery spezialisiert.
  • Technologisch liegt meine Stärke im TypeScript Bereich, im Frontend sowie im Backend. Ich kenne mich allerdings auch ganz gut mit Java aus. Thematiken wie Infrastruktur, DevOps oder Datenbanken sind für mich ebenso ein wichtiger Bestandteil und ich verfüge in diesen Bereichen ebenfalls über Tiefgreifendes Wissen, auch wenn meine Spezialisierung eher im Bereich Entwicklung liegt.
  • Tools und Technologien kann man schnell lernen.
  • Komplexe Probleme zu lösen und in Software zu gießen, geht nur mit viel Erfahrung, harter Arbeit und einem starken Fokus auf das Wesentliche.


Zielsetzung

  • Software-Architekt, Fullstack-Entwickler und IT-Consultant mit Erfahrung in Frontend-, Backend- und Cloud-Technologien. 
  • Spezialisiert auf skalierbare Architekturen, API-Entwicklung und agile Prozesse in Branchen wie Banking, Versicherungen und Gesundheitswesen.
  • Ich unterstütze Unternehmen als Freelancer bei der Entwicklung, Architektur und Optimierung digitaler Lösungen


KOMPETENZEN:

  • Angular
  • ReactJS
  • Vaadin
  • NgRx
  • NX
  • Angular Material
  • TailwindCSS
  • Cypress
  • Jest
  • Junit
  • JavaEE
  • Spring Boot
  • NestJS
  • ExpressJS
  • REST
  • GraphQL
  • Oracle DB
  • MySQL
  • AWS
  • Terraform
  • Scrum
  • Kanban
  • Teamleitung & Coaching
  • Softwarearchitektur
  • Domain Driven Design
  • GitHub
  • Bitbucket
  • Gitlab
  • Jenkins


FRONTEND

ANGULAR, REACTJS


BACKEND

JAVA, JAKARTAEE, SPRING BOOT, NESTJS, NODEJS


INFRASTRUKTUR

AWS, KUBERNETES


MISCELLANEOUS

GIT, GITLAB, CYPRESS

Datenbanken

Oracle DB
MySQL
PostgreSQL
MongoDB

Branchen

Branchen

  • Banken (Immobilienkredit)
  • Versicherungen (Privat KV)

Einsatzorte

Einsatzorte

Berlin (+50km)
Deutschland, Schweiz
möglich

Projekte

Projekte

9 Monate
2025-03 - heute

SPARKBIT CASE STUDY

Terraform Kubernetes Bare Metal ...
Terraform Kubernetes Bare Metal GitLab ReactJS Spring Boot MongoDB PostgresSQL
Osaia Consulting GmbH
1 Jahr 10 Monate
2023-05 - 2025-02

Entwicklung einer Software

SENIOR SOFTWARE ENGINEER, Senior Fullstack-Entwickler Angular Jest NgRx ...
SENIOR SOFTWARE ENGINEER, Senior Fullstack-Entwickler

  • Als Freelancer bei Siemens AG arbeitete ich als Senior Fullstack-Entwickler in einem Team, das eine Software zur Verwaltung der internen Organisationsstruktur entwickelte.
  • Das Frontend wurde mit Angular, NgRx und Angular Material umgesetzt, während das Backend mit NestJS entwickelt wurde. 
  • Zudem wurde ein Monorepo-Ansatz genutzt, die Anwendung in der AWS-Cloud gehostet und GitLab für CI/CD eingesetzt.
  • Automatisierte Tests wurden mit Cypress durchgeführt, und als Datenbank kam MySQL zum Einsatz.

Angular Jest NgRx Angular Material Nx NestJS Monorepo AWS Terraform GitLab Cypress Bruno Api MySQL
Siemens AG / ORG ADMIN
Remote
2 Jahre 7 Monate
2020-11 - 2023-05

Entwicklung einer Software für Privatversicherte

Teamleiter Angular NgRx NX ...
Teamleiter

  • Als Teamleiter leitete ich ein kleines Team und war als Frontend-Entwickler und Teilprojektleiter für die Rechnungs-Domain verantwortlich. 
  • In diesem Bereich entwickelten wir eine Software für Privatversicherte, die das Einreichen von Rechnungen und die Verwaltung von Verträgen ermöglichte.
  • Das Frontend wurde mit Angular, NgRx, NX, Angular Material und TailwindCSS umgesetzt.

Angular NgRx NX Angular Material TailwindCSS GitLab Cypress Jest
CompuGroup Medical / EPORTAL X
Berlin
3 Jahre 6 Monate
2017-06 - 2020-11

Mitarbeiter Portal

Frontend-Architekt Angular Jest JEE ...
Frontend-Architekt

  • Als IT -Consultant wurde ich als Frontend-Architekt eingesetzt und war für die Entwicklung und Architektur des Frontends, einer Plattform zur Digitalisierung des Kreditvergabeverfahrens, mit Angular verantwortlich. 
  • Zusätzlich unterstützte ich das Backend mit JEE und entwickelte ein API-Gateway mit ExpressJS und GraphQL, um eine flexible und performante Schnittstellenarchitektur bereitzustellen.
  • Zur Automatisierung und Verwaltung der Entwicklung wurden Jenkins für CI/CD, WebLogic als Applikationsserver, Bitbucket für Versionskontrolle und eine Oracle-Datenbank für die Datenspeicherung genutzt.

Angular Jest JEE JUnit ExpressJS GraphQL Jenkins WebLogic Bitbucket Oracle DB Jakarta EE Camunda BPM NodeJS JBoss
Berlin Hyp AG
Berlin
5 Monate
2017-01 - 2017-05

Terminplanungsassistent für Außendienstmitarbeiter

FRONTENDENTWICKLER ReactJS Jest AWS ...
FRONTENDENTWICKLER

  • Ziel war die Entwicklung eines digitalen Terminplanungsassistenten für Außendienstmitarbeiter mit einer Integration in Google Calendar und Google Maps.
  • Meine Hauptaufgabe bestand in der Entwicklung der Benutzeroberfläche mit ReactJS für eine responsive Web- und Mobile-App. 
  • Die Codeverwaltung und Team-Koordination erfolgte über GitHub, während die Anwendung in der AWS-Cloud gehostet und deployt wurde.

ReactJS Jest AWS GitHub Google Calendar API Google Maps API MongoDB
IT Ergo / Travel Agent
Berlin
4 Jahre 3 Monate
2012-10 - 2016-12

Inpol - elektronisches Informationssystem der Polizei

BACKENDENTWICKLER JavaEE Spring Boot JUnit ...
BACKENDENTWICKLER

  • Als Backend- und Frontend-Entwickler entwickelte und wartete ich Schnittstellen für den Datenaustausch zwischen Inpol, Europol und Schengen-Datenbanken. 
  • Zusätzlich war ich für die Erstellung von Monitoring-Oberflächen mit Angular und Vaadin verantwortlich.
  • Der Aufgabenbereich umfasste die Integration nationaler und internationaler Polizeisysteme, die Weiterentwicklung bestehender Anwendungen, die Implementierung neuer Schnittstellen sowie die Entwicklung von Überwachungs- und Analysewerkzeugen.

JavaEE Spring Boot JUnit AngularJS Vaadin Oracle DB Apache Camel Jakarta EE Angular
Bundeskriminalamt / INPOL / VBS
Berlin, Wiesbaden

Aus- und Weiterbildung

Aus- und Weiterbildung

3 Jahre 1 Monat
2009-10 - 2012-10

B. Sc. allg. Informatik

Bachelor of Science, RheinMain University of Applied Sciences - Wiesbaden
Bachelor of Science
RheinMain University of Applied Sciences - Wiesbaden

Position

Position

Senior Software Engineer

Kompetenzen

Kompetenzen

Top-Skills

Angular NestJS Spring Boot Agile Domain Driven Design TypeScript GraphQL Cypress Storybook Git Ionic Java EE

Produkte / Standards / Erfahrungen / Methoden

Angular
Experte
ReactJS
Experte
NestJS
Experte
Typescript
Experte
GraphQL
Experte
Agile
Experte
Softwarearchitekturen
Experte
Java Spring Boot
Experte

Profil

  • Ich war in diversen Projekten als Architekt, Lead Entwickler und Leiter tätig, arbeite allerdings auch gerne als einfacher Entwickler. Ich erweitere stetig mein Wissen um in allen Fragen der Softwareentwicklung, insbesondere auch der Organisation und Durchführung von Projekten, beraten zu können. Dabei habe ich mich vor allem auf Agile Projekte mit hohem Fokus auf Automatisierung und Continuous Delivery spezialisiert.
  • Technologisch liegt meine Stärke im TypeScript Bereich, im Frontend sowie im Backend. Ich kenne mich allerdings auch ganz gut mit Java aus. Thematiken wie Infrastruktur, DevOps oder Datenbanken sind für mich ebenso ein wichtiger Bestandteil und ich verfüge in diesen Bereichen ebenfalls über Tiefgreifendes Wissen, auch wenn meine Spezialisierung eher im Bereich Entwicklung liegt.
  • Tools und Technologien kann man schnell lernen.
  • Komplexe Probleme zu lösen und in Software zu gießen, geht nur mit viel Erfahrung, harter Arbeit und einem starken Fokus auf das Wesentliche.


Zielsetzung

  • Software-Architekt, Fullstack-Entwickler und IT-Consultant mit Erfahrung in Frontend-, Backend- und Cloud-Technologien. 
  • Spezialisiert auf skalierbare Architekturen, API-Entwicklung und agile Prozesse in Branchen wie Banking, Versicherungen und Gesundheitswesen.
  • Ich unterstütze Unternehmen als Freelancer bei der Entwicklung, Architektur und Optimierung digitaler Lösungen


KOMPETENZEN:

  • Angular
  • ReactJS
  • Vaadin
  • NgRx
  • NX
  • Angular Material
  • TailwindCSS
  • Cypress
  • Jest
  • Junit
  • JavaEE
  • Spring Boot
  • NestJS
  • ExpressJS
  • REST
  • GraphQL
  • Oracle DB
  • MySQL
  • AWS
  • Terraform
  • Scrum
  • Kanban
  • Teamleitung & Coaching
  • Softwarearchitektur
  • Domain Driven Design
  • GitHub
  • Bitbucket
  • Gitlab
  • Jenkins


FRONTEND

ANGULAR, REACTJS


BACKEND

JAVA, JAKARTAEE, SPRING BOOT, NESTJS, NODEJS


INFRASTRUKTUR

AWS, KUBERNETES


MISCELLANEOUS

GIT, GITLAB, CYPRESS

Datenbanken

Oracle DB
MySQL
PostgreSQL
MongoDB

Branchen

Branchen

  • Banken (Immobilienkredit)
  • Versicherungen (Privat KV)

Vertrauen Sie auf Randstad

Im Bereich Freelancing
Im Bereich Arbeitnehmerüberlassung / Personalvermittlung

Fragen?

Rufen Sie uns an +49 89 500316-300 oder schreiben Sie uns:

Das Freelancer-Portal

Direktester geht's nicht! Ganz einfach Freelancer finden und direkt Kontakt aufnehmen.